The MS-SSA20 screw set targets MS2.0 aluminium chassis builds where plate thickness and nearby component clearance are important. With the MS2.0 using a 1.5mm plate to enable chassis flex, conventional 90-degree flat head screws can protrude and risk contacting adjacent parts.
These screws use a 120-degree tapered head to seat deeper in countersinks, reducing protrusion above the deck while keeping parts clamped reliably. Precision machining tightens tolerances across the set, helping maintain repeatable assembly geometry and predictable handling on high-traction surfaces such as carpet.
A single set contains the typical lengths for one MS2.0 assembly so you can avoid mixing different head profiles during build or setup, which simplifies measurement of deck clearance and chassis flatness when tuning.
Install this kit when building or servicing an MS2.0 aluminium chassis to standardize head geometry and prevent top-side interference that could change component placement or chassis behaviour.
